Ticket QV-4412: Expired credentials on Snowpath handlers

The Snowpath serverless handlers cache credentials at cold start; the cached key expired Tuesday, so warm instances kept working while cold starts failed auth. Flushed the pool and rotated. No evidence of misuse in audit logs. Requesting sign-off on the rotation. The replacement key issued for the Snowpath deploy role follows.

API key for hadup-kahof: vxb2-7s

### Incremental Rebuilds — Plugin Author Notes

When your plugin mutates page metadata, Quillstack's incremental rebuilder must be told which routes are dirty; otherwise stale output persists silently. Always return an explicit invalidation list, even if empty. To verify your plugin triggered a correct partial rebuild, compare your local run against the reference build identified below.

trace token, kajeg-tadup: htk31_ea4436123ab4c9e337062126feef2c5

# Heads up for the weekly sync: Paylark's export format moved from
# fixed-width to pipe-delimited as of v4.2, so this fixture mirrors the
# new layout (note the trailing currency column). Old fixtures under
# legacy/ still exercise the fixed-width parser until Quillbrook payroll
# fully migrates. To regenerate against staging, the harness needs the
# auth header below.

bearer token for yagef-yahaf: eyJhbGciOiJIUzI1NiIsInR5cCI6IkpXVCJ9.eyJzdWIiOiIjTGyX4q1qSIn0.o7LtVLNaptGl